Doja Cat debuted a modern mullet on the Grammy's red carpet
  • Doja Cat wore a modern mullet for the 2021 Grammy Awards in California on Sunday.
  • Her new look was created by hairstylist Jared Henderson.
  • The musician paired the mullet with a daring Roberto Cavalli dress that had a feather skirt.

Doja Cat wore a daring dress for the Grammy Awards this weekend, but her hairstyle was even bolder.

She walked the red carpet on Sunday with new dark hair styled in a modern mullet. She also wore platform heels, smokey makeup, and a long-sleeved Roberto Cavalli gown that had a plunging neckline and green-and-black feathered skirt.

Her look was styled by Brett Alan Nelson, and her hair was done by Jared Henderson.

Henderson shared a close-up look at the musician's hair on Instagram, showing its shag-like layers, short bangs, and longer strands that extended beyond her shoulders.

As Daze previously reported, mullets have a deep history that goes back to prehistoric people, Ancient Rome, and Native Americans.

Still, the hairstyle became most popular among musicians in the '70s and '80s, and then "quickly became taboo" by the '90s as people began to see mullets as representations of being dirty and having low incomes.

More recently, however, the style has made a comeback. Celebrities including Miley Cyrus, Rihanna, and Maisie Williams have all rocked their own versions of the look, from modern twists on the hairstyle to shag-style hair.
